Fresh off the heels of the Nike SNKRS Jordan Brand Spring 2022 Retro Footwear Collection, we have a closer look at one of the many releases from that set. Nicknamed the Cardinal Red edition, this Air Jordan 3 Retro draws inspiration from the original Air Jordan 7 Cardinal. Made to pay homage to Michael Jordan’s seventh signature sneaker, which also celebrates its 30th Anniversary, these AJ 3s are set to debut in February 2022.
It comes in a white, light curry, cardinal red, and cement grey colorway. Sporting a traditional white-based tumbled leather upper with elephant print detailing in its usual places. Cardinal Red accents, small hits of curry yellow, and a grey outsole bring everything together on this AJ 3. This non-OG colorway also features Jumpman branding instead of Nike Air.
The Air Jordan 3 Retro Cardinal Red is set to release on February 19th, 2022. It will launch at Nike and select Jordan Brand retailers in-store and online. They will be available in full-family sizing from men down to toddler. Men’s pairs come in at the increased $200 price tag.
